The latest ice analysis shows that formation of ice on the Great Lakes continues to remains extremely low as we are approaching the middle of this Winter season. The latest estimated has the ice coverage under a half percent, or 0.4 percent in total for all of the Great Lakes. The very limited and thin ice that has formed be found near Escanaba, Michigan in the northern areas of Little Bay de Noc and Big Bay de Noc. There is little, thin ice in the waterways just east of Sault Ste Marie. Other than those two areas mentioned, there is no other ice across the Great Lakes at this time. The general weather pattern of milder than average temperatures and the lack of colder air staying place over the Great Lakes region will keep ice formation extremely slow and limited through this weekend. Slightly colder temperatures but still above average may move into the Upper Great Lakes region. Any new ice development through the end of this week and weekend will be confined to protected bay waters and shallow waterways. We will likely stay below average with ice development and coverage on the Great Lakes heading into the middle of January.
